The theory of rational decision-making posits that individuals make choices by systematically evaluating options to maximize their utility or satisfaction. This process involves identifying available alternatives, assessing the potential outcomes and their probabilities, and selecting the option that offers the greatest benefit. Rational decision-making assumes that individuals have access to complete information and can weigh the costs and benefits logically. However, real-world factors such as cognitive biases and limited information often challenge this idealized model.

Rational choice theory suggests that individuals have the free will to choose criminal or unlawful solutions based on their own rational calculations of benefits and costs.

Rational choice theory is an economic principle that states individuals make decisions by weighing the costs and benefits to maximize their own self-interest. It assumes individuals are rational actors who make choices based on logical reasoning. This theory is often used to analyze decision-making in various fields such as economics, political science, and sociology.
